Gamma-ray emission from globular clusters 2MS-GC01, IC 1257, NGC5904, NGC6656 and FSR1735

Globular clusters (GCs) are the oldest stellar system in the Galaxy, in which the millisecond pulsars are widely believed to be the only steady {\gamma}-ray emitters. So far 9 {\gamma}-ray GCs have been identified and a few candidates such as 2MS-GC01 and IC 1257 have been suggested. In this work, after analyzing the publicly-available Fermi-LAT data we confirm the significant {\gamma}-ray emission from 2MS-GC01 and IC 1257 and report the discovery for {\gamma}-ray emission from NGC 5904 and NGC 6656 within their tidal radii. Also a strong evidence of significant {\gamma}-ray emission is found from FSR 1735. From the observed {\gamma}-ray luminosities, the numbers of MSPs that are expected to be present in these GCs are estimated.
